BRA W: Bauru get impressive reinforcement – Adenízia

Sesi Vôlei Bauru reinforced the roster for the continuation of the 2019/20 Brazilian Women’s Volleyball Championship.

The middle blocker Adenízia Silva has signed the contract with Bauru after leaving the Italian side Savino Del Bene Scandicci, for which she competed since the 2016/17 season.

Before moving to Italy, the 33-year-old former Brazil National Team member, with whom she won the 2012 London Olympics, played her entire professional career for only one club – Osasco/Audax. Adenízia won the FIVB Club World Championship once, South American Club Championship 4 times (named MVP once) and Brazilian Championship 2 times with the team from São Paulo. With Brazil, in addition to the Olympic Games, an experienced middle blocker won the FIVB World Grand Prix (currently FIVB Volleyball Nations League) and South American Championship on 5 occasions each, as well as the FIVB World Grand Champions Cup once.
